色哟哟视频在线观看-色哟哟视频在线-色哟哟欧美15最新在线-色哟哟免费在线观看-国产l精品国产亚洲区在线观看-国产l精品国产亚洲区久久

0
  • 聊天消息
  • 系統消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發帖/加入社區
會員中心
創作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內不再提示

如何驗證AMBA系統級環境

星星科技指導員 ? 來源:synopsys ? 作者:Satyapriya Acharya ? 2023-05-29 09:33 ? 次閱讀

在之前的博客中,我討論了在驗證基于 AMBA 的子系統的復雜 SOC 時面臨的一些關鍵驗證挑戰。據指出,建立一個可擴展的基于AMBA的核查環境確實是有益的,這種環境可以作最低限度的調整,以便可以重新用于新的系統或衍生物。

為了使 SOC 驗證工程師能夠創建高度可配置的 AMBA 結構,系統環境應提供占位符,用于將 DUT 與任何典型的 AMBA VIP 組件(如 AXI3/4/ACE、AHB 或 APB)掛鉤。通過使用 AMBA 系統環境,我們可以將其配置為使用最少的附加代碼實例化盡可能多的 AXI/AHB/APB VIP。因此,這樣的環境需要封裝以下內容:

氣系統環境

AXI (3/4/ACE) 系統環境

AHB系統環境

APB 系統環境

虛擬序列器

AMBA 系統監視器陣列

AMBA 系統環境的配置描述符,可用于配置底層 CHI/AXI/AHB/APB 系統環境

下圖顯示了此類驗證環境的表示形式:

pYYBAGR0AOqAdibTAATRjPApUGc271.png

讓我們看看UVM中的哪些功能可以派上用場,為一些重要的系統級功能創建強大的環境:

分層虛擬序列器,以實現各種組件之間的同步:管理總線結構同步的系統序列器可以建模為虛擬序列器,并引用 CHI System Env、AXI System Env、AHB System Env 和 APB System Env 中的虛擬序列器。

利用分析端口進行系統級檢查、評分板和響應處理:理想情況下,CHI、AXI、AHB 和 APB 主代理和從代理中的每個端口監視器都有一個分析端口。在事務結束時,主代理和從代理分別將完成的事務對象寫入分析端口。可以指定此類上游端口和下游端口,供系統監視器用于跟蹤結構中的轉換和響應以及執行路由檢查。

使用回調啟用用戶擴展并提取覆蓋范圍和吞吐量度量: 回調是一種訪問機制,允許插入用戶定義的代碼,并允許在 AMBA 系統環境中訪問對象以進行性能分析和吞吐量測量。

要在系統環境中的虛擬序列器上運行的綜合序列庫: UVM 允許將序列的邏輯集合注冊到序列庫,并且此集合可以在關聯的序列器上執行。然后,系統級序列器協調這些序列集合在不同序列器的執行,以創建有趣的場景組合,同時針對系統級激勵視角的最大覆蓋范圍

從驗證的角度來看,系統級檢查是關鍵。如前所述,它們可以包括:

跨 CHI、AXI、AHB 和 APB 端口的數據完整性檢查

跨 CHI、AXI、AHB 和 APB 端口的事務路由檢查

審核編輯:郭婷

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規問題,請聯系本站處理。 舉報投訴
  • soc
    soc
    +關注

    關注

    38

    文章

    4196

    瀏覽量

    218782
  • AMBA
    +關注

    關注

    0

    文章

    69

    瀏覽量

    15020
  • DUT
    DUT
    +關注

    關注

    0

    文章

    189

    瀏覽量

    12459
收藏 人收藏

    評論

    相關推薦

    MCU芯片驗證的相關資料推薦

    第二章 驗證flow驗證的Roadmap驗證的目標UVM驗證方法學ASIC驗證分解驗證策略和任務
    發表于 11-01 06:28

    AMBA ATP引擎3.1在Linux環境中編寫AMBA ATP流量生成

    AMBA ATP 生態系統利用這一機會,Arm在2019年4月推出了AMBA ATP。AMBA ATP是對硬件接口的流量特征進行建模的一種標準規范。作為可在各個
    發表于 07-07 17:09

    分層驗證法在基于AMBA系統中的應用

    分層驗證法在基于AMBA系統中的應用 在基于AMBA(Advanced Microcontroller Bus Architecture,先進的微控制器總線體系結構)的
    發表于 03-28 17:05 ?786次閱讀

    AMBA總線IP核的設計

    文章采用TOP-DOWN 的方法設計了 AMBA 總線IP 核!它包括AHB 和APB兩個子IP 核 所有AMBA結構模塊均實現了RTL建模
    發表于 07-25 18:10 ?92次下載
    <b class='flag-5'>AMBA</b>總線IP核的設計

    適用于系統驗證的VMM多層框架

    基于驗證方法手冊(VMM)的驗證是行之有效的模塊驗證環境實現方法。在系統
    發表于 10-09 16:27 ?0次下載
    適用于<b class='flag-5'>系統</b><b class='flag-5'>級</b><b class='flag-5'>驗證</b>的VMM多層框架

    Cadence驗證IP為ARM AMBA 4協議大幅縮短驗證周轉時間

    電子設計創新企業Cadence設計系統公司,今天宣布使用ARM AMBA協議類型的Cadence驗證IP(VIP)實現多個成功驗證項目,這是業界最廣泛使用的
    發表于 11-07 08:21 ?1129次閱讀

    Mentor Graphics在其企業驗證平臺中新增ARM AMBA 5 AHB驗證IP

    Mentor Graphics 公司(納斯達克代碼:MENT)今日宣布推出面向 ARM AMBA 5 AHB 片上互連規范的驗證 IP (VIP)。該新 VIP 在 Mentor? 企業驗證平臺
    發表于 11-12 11:28 ?1278次閱讀

    參數化UVM IP驗證環境(上)

    的連接、驅動器、監視器、仿真序列以及功能覆蓋率的建立。 本文呈現出了一種使用UVM驗證方法學構建基于高可配置性的高級微處理器總線架構(AMBA)的IP驗證環境,其中會使用到Synops
    發表于 09-15 14:37 ?8次下載
    參數化UVM IP<b class='flag-5'>驗證</b><b class='flag-5'>環境</b>(上)

    Synopsys為Arm AMBA CXS的VIP提供EDA驗證解決方案

    AutoTestbench和用于性能驗證的VC AutoPerformance。 針對 AMBA CXS協議的驗證IP(VIP)的發布進一步加持了AMBA的合作的本質,使生態
    發表于 10-15 09:37 ?4042次閱讀

    基于AMBA總線介紹?

    1.1.AMBA發展史 AMAB1.0 AMBA2.0 AMBA3.0 AMBA4.0 AMBA1.0:ASB協議和APB協議;
    的頭像 發表于 05-19 14:22 ?2145次閱讀
    基于<b class='flag-5'>AMBA</b>總線介紹?

    MCU芯片驗證

    第二章 驗證flow驗證的Roadmap驗證的目標UVM驗證方法學ASIC驗證分解驗證策略和任務
    發表于 10-25 12:36 ?24次下載
    MCU芯片<b class='flag-5'>級</b><b class='flag-5'>驗證</b>

    AMBA4 SystemVerilog Asseration驗證

    ARM所推出的AMBA4總線相對來講還是應用廣泛的。無論是芯片設計里還是FPGA設計里,時常能見到AMBA4總線的身影。
    的頭像 發表于 05-05 15:37 ?794次閱讀
    <b class='flag-5'>AMBA</b>4 SystemVerilog Asseration<b class='flag-5'>驗證</b>

    驗證必備:AMBA4 SystemVerilog Asseration

    ARM所推出的AMBA4總線相對來講還是應用廣泛的。無論是芯片設計里還是FPGA設計里,時常能見到AMBA4總線的身影。
    發表于 05-24 15:08 ?759次閱讀
    <b class='flag-5'>驗證</b>必備:<b class='flag-5'>AMBA</b>4 SystemVerilog Asseration

    基于AMBA的子系統驗證它們需要什么

    從這張圖片中,我清楚地看到不同口味的多個AMBA組件的優勢(AXI3 / 4,ACE,AHB,APB)。因此,即使我們有所有不同的 VIP 來代表這些 .不同的口味,就完成完整子系統驗證而言,這并不是一個灌籃。將所有這些組件拼
    的頭像 發表于 05-29 10:35 ?619次閱讀
    基于<b class='flag-5'>AMBA</b>的子<b class='flag-5'>系統</b>:<b class='flag-5'>驗證</b>它們需要什么

    新思科技為AMBA CHI-G協議量身定制一系列AMBA協議解決方案

    新思科技提供了一系列AMBA協議解決方案,用于早期建模、設計、實現、驗證、確認和系統成型。
    的頭像 發表于 04-30 17:20 ?842次閱讀
    主站蜘蛛池模板: 国产精品久久人妻无码网站一区无 | 亚洲国产综合久久久无码色伦| tobu中国日本高清| 蜜芽在线影片| 99久久久久国产精品免费| 免费成年人在线视频| 3d无遮挡h肉动漫在线播放 | 好男人好资源视频高清| 亚洲不卡视频在线| 精品午夜中文字幕熟女人妻在线| 亚洲欧美中文字幕网站大全| 久9视频这里只有精品123| 欲插爽乱浪伦骨| 免费A级毛片无码无遮挡| ai换脸女明星被躁在线观看免费| 欧美性情video sexo视频| 疯狂第一次国语| 无码内射成人免费喷射| 韩国电影久久| 2021国产在线视频| 欧美一区二区三区久久综| 囯产愉拍亚洲精品一区| 亚洲成年人影院| 老男人粗大猛| yin乱教师系列合集| 无套暴躁白丝秘书| 久久yy99re66| 99热6精品视频6| 熟妇久久无码人妻AV蜜桃| 红尘影院在线观看| 91精品视频网站| 十九岁韩国电影在线观看| 精品一区二区三区在线成人| 99久久香蕉国产线看观看| 无码人妻少妇色欲AV一区二区| 久久国产乱子伦免费精品| MD传媒MD0021在线观看| 亚州精品永久观看视频| 免费视频亚洲| 国产人成高清在线视频99| 最近中文字幕完整版高清 |